How to read a thread callout

Imperial fasteners are written as diameter–threads per inch. In "1/4-20 UNC," the 1/4 is the shaft diameter in inches and 20 is the threads per inch; UNC is coarse thread and UNF is fine. Screws smaller than 1/4" use gauge numbers instead (#4, #6, #8, and so on). Metric fasteners are written as M diameter × pitch: "M6 × 1.0" is a 6 mm shaft with 1.0 mm between threads.

Coarse or fine thread — does it matter?

Coarse threads (UNC, or a larger metric pitch) drive faster and are more forgiving in soft materials; fine threads (UNF, smaller pitch) hold better under vibration and in thin walls. They are not interchangeable — the pitch has to match the nut or tapped hole.
